Uploaded by levichmail

mahout

advertisement
Знакомство с Apache Mahout / Хабр
Стр. 1 из 4
Публикации
https://habr.com/ru/post/189098/
Новости
Пользователи
Хабы
Компании
Песочница
Войти
Регистрация
05.05.2019, 8:33
Знакомство с Apache Mahout / Хабр
Стр. 2 из 4
https://habr.com/ru/post/189098/
grinCo 6 августа 2013 в 01:45
Автор оригинала: “Mahout in Action” Owen, Anil, Dunning, Friedman
Big Data
Перевод
Привет.
Моя первая статья на Хабре показала, что не многие знают о библиотеке Mahout. (Может быть, конечно, я в этом ошибаюсь.) Да и
ознакомительного материала по этой теме здесь нет. Поэтому я решил написать пост, рассказывающий о возможностях библиотеки.
Пара проб пера показали, что лучшим введением в тему будут небольшие выдержки из книги “Mahout in Action” Owen, Anil, Dunning, Friedman.
Поэтому я сделал вольный перевод некоторых мест, которые, как мне кажется, хорошо рассказывают об области применения Mahout.
* Здесь и далее в скобках указана глава из книги.
Mahout это opensource библиотека для машинного обучения от Apache. Алгоритмы, которые библиотека реализует в совокупности можно
назвать машинным обучением или коллективным интеллектом. Это может означать многое, но в настоящий момент это означает в первую
очередь рекомендательные системы (коллаборативная фильтрация), кластеризацию и классификацию.
Mahout масштабируем. Mahout стремиться стать инструментом машинного обучения с возможностью обработки данных на одной или
нескольких машинах. В текущей версии Mahout масштабируемые реализации машинного обучения написаны на java, а некоторые части
построены на проекте распределенных вычислений Apache Hadoop.
Mahout это java библиотека. Она не предоставляет пользовательского интерфейса, предупакованного сервера или установщика. Это
фреймворк инструментов, предназначенных для использования и адаптации разработчиками.
…
Mahout содержит ряд моделей и алгоритмов, многие все еще в разработке или экспериментальной фазе (алгоритмы). На этом раннем этапе
жизни проекта, три ключевые темы наиболее заметны: рекомендательные системы (коллаборативная фильтрация), кластеризация и
классификация. Это далеко не все что есть в Mahout, но эти темы наиболее заметные и зрелые.
…
В теории Mahout — это проект, открытый для реализации любого вида моделей машинного обучения. На практике в настоящий момент
реализованны три ключевых области машинного обучения.
…
Рекомендательные системы – это наиболее узнаваемая модель машинного обучения из используемых сегодня. Вы видите сервисы или сайты
05.05.2019, 8:33
Знакомство с Apache Mahout / Хабр
Стр. 3 из 4
67
+10
Карма
https://habr.com/ru/post/189098/
22,2k
Рейтинг
4
Подписчики
@grinCo
Пользователь
Поделиться публикацией
30 июля 2013 в 18:29
+31
9,2k
133
8
75
2
40
10
28 августа 2012 в 14:34
+17
7,5k
6 ноября 2010 в 12:15
+35
3,4k
zarincheg 6 августа 2013 в 02:32
+9
А собственно что про саму библиотеку? Может быть стоило описать пример практического использования или реализации хотя бы простого варианта
рекомендательной системы.
grinCo 6 августа 2013 в 12:27
0
Добавил простой пример использования. Я просто воспринимаю библиотеку не по тому КАК она делает, а по тому ЧТО она делает. Но, пожалуй Вы
правы, что без примера пост не полный.
valkiriy
6 августа 2013 в 11:21
0
Неплохая статья, ради которой хабр и задумывался (хотелось бы верить).
Жаль нет примеров, но спасибо что расширили мой кругозор.
grinCo 6 августа 2013 в 12:26
0
Спасибо. Очень приятно. )
Только полноправные пользователи могут оставлять комментарии. Войдите, пожалуйста.
05.05.2019, 8:33
Знакомство с Apache Mahout / Хабр
Стр. 4 из 4
https://habr.com/ru/post/189098/
+45
35k
37
227
+69
26,6k
71
57
+142
37,1k
173
229
+147
33,5k
17
240
+205
51,5k
142
247
Аккаунт
Разделы
Информация
Услуги
Войти
Публикации
Правила
Реклама
Регистрация
Новости
Помощь
Тарифы
Хабы
Документация
Контент
Компании
Соглашение
Семинары
Пользователи
Конфиденциальность
Приложения
Песочница
Если нашли опечатку в посте, выделите ее и нажмите Ctrl+Enter, чтобы сообщить автору.
© 2006 – 2019 «TM»
Настройка языка
О сайте
Служба поддержки
Мобильная версия
05.05.2019, 8:33
Download